Migos's 'Culture II' Debuts at No. 1 on the Billboard 200

Migos‘s highly anticipated sequel to Culture has made some impressive moves. Releasing on January 26, Culture II has debuted at the number one spot on the Billboard 200 Albums chart. This is the biggest streaming week for an album since April of 2017 with Kendrick Lamar‘s DAMN. project. With this achievement, Migos joins an elite list by being the fifth rap group with more than one number one album. They join the Beastie Boys, A Tribe Called Quest, D12 and Bone Thugs-N-Harmony. With the majority of the project’s success coming off of streams, Culture II has brought in the equivalent of 199,000 album units in its first week.

That’s not all they accomplished. Migos also tied the Beatles for most simultaneous Hot 100 singles by a group, with 14, according to Billboard. No other group has charted more than nine singles on the Hot 100 at the same time.
